Core Mechanics

The game typically runs on a 5×3 grid with 20–30 fixed pay lines (varies by operator). Spins are swift and designed to funnel players quickly into one of the instant bonus features: instant picks, crash-style multipliers, or a mini-wheel. These features are the main attraction — base game wins are frequent but modest, while the bonus mechanics provide chances for larger, more memorable payouts.

RTP and Volatility

Beep Beep Casino usually advertises an RTP in the mid- to high-95% range, depending on the casino and local configuration. Volatility is medium-high: expect a steady trickle of small wins punctuated by occasional larger bonus hits. This blend suits Kiwi players who prefer excitement without the long droughts typical of very high volatility titles.

Instant bonuses are the hallmark of this game. Features vary slightly by studio builds but commonly include:

  • Instant Pick: A quick pick-and-reveal sequence where players choose from a handful of icons to reveal multipliers or cash prizes.
  • Crash Multiplier: A fast-paced feature where a multiplier climbs and must be banked before it crashes to collect the value.
  • Mini-Wheel: A small prize wheel offering free spins, cash, or jackpot spins.

These features minimize downtime and emphasize immediate results, which makes the game ideal for mobile or shorter sessions.

General Rules

Basic rules are typical of modern slots: wins are paid left-to-right on active paylines, with bonus features triggered by specific symbol combinations or randomly via a feature meter. Pay tables are accessible from the game menu, and all payouts adhere to the casino’s published rules. Note that progressive jackpots or license-specific prizes may vary by operator.
